Southeast Asia Faces Unprecedented Heatwave with No End in Sight

Temperatures are breaking records across the region, affecting millions and disrupting daily life and agriculture.

Overview

  • A toddler's death in Malaysia highlights the lethal risks of the ongoing heatwave.
  • Vietnam declares state of emergency as drought threatens major rice production.
  • Schools across the Philippines suspend classes due to extreme temperatures.
  • Experts link the intense heat to a combination of climate change and El Niño effects.
  • Mitigation efforts like cloud seeding are being considered to alleviate the situation.
